WHO IS FREDA SALVADOR?
Based in San Francisco and handcrafted in Spain, Frēda Salvador is an artisan brand that is both modern and streamlined in its approach to footwear. Designed with the self-expressive woman in mind, each style embraces confidence and exudes a casual, yet sophisticated aesthetic that resonates deeply among fashion followers. The brand is both approachable and effortless offering a sought after versatility that makes them the goto for everyday occasions.
